3. High-Low Dresses: The Best of Both Worlds
High-low dresses indeed present a fresh and exciting combination of styles, that is, a shorter front and a longer back. This type of cut not only reveals a leg but also maintains sophistication in appearance. From a casual day dress to an expensive evening dress, the high-low design can be an option for everything.
Alterations of High-Low Style
If one of your dresses does not come into this trend, it must be high-low altered by a professional tailor. It will bring some lift in the front hemline, and be very careful to measure out the back to reach the desired length.
What to Remember
High-low dresses are a good option to have in your closet since you can show off those killer heels without looking tacky. Perfect for summer weddings and garden parties.
4. Volume and Structure: Puff Sleeves and Ruffles
In recent years, the resurgence of volume in dresses has given a fresh perspective to women’s fashion. Puff sleeves, ruffles, and other three-dimensional elements add a romantic flair, making dresses feel ethereal and timeless.
Alterations for Added Volume
To add volume or structure, a tailor can incorporate ruffles along hems, sleeves, or hemlines. For existing dresses, adding puff sleeves can provide a modern twist that aligns with current trends.
What to Remember
Incorporating volume into your dresses through alterations can significantly transform your look, making it playful and inviting. It’s a great way to add personality to your attire, particularly for formal occasions.
